Facebook claims to have 400 million active users with 500 thousand active applications.

An average Facebook user spends 55 minutes a day on Facebook. Which means  6 hours a week, 30 hours a month, or 16 days a year. Putting it in perspective, some people spend more time on Facebook than with their parents.
